April Showers boredom buster!! thanks to Ellen Giggenbach's cut paper art..

 Ellen Giggenbach's print designs are inspired by her collection of mid century treasures. She assembles graphic shapes from art papers painted in her vibrant and joyful designs.  " My German heritage adds a element of folk to my designs and my passion for the 1950's, 60's and believe it or not even the 70's! inspires my graphic shapes and crazy color combinations!"
